Description

Photograph of the Nathaniel Heyward House, which had been located on East Bay Street at Society Street (~293 East Bay or 295 East Bay), street elevation. Gate and fence in foreground. Boy stands on sidewalk near children seated in a goat-drawn cart.

Context

From Art Work of Charleston, vol. 8, pg. 6.
